   Basic Water Immersion Dyeing, A simple way to make 2 interrelated silk veils

Taught by Gael Wolfendenstab- -Steib aka Rukshana

Learn a quick and easy dying method using fiber reactive dyes to create multicolored fabrics.  Participants will be exposed to several different variations of this techniques and samples of the wide range of results available when using this process.  Each participant will dye two 45” x 108” 8mm semi circle silk veils (great for double veil!) of their own using the techniques of their choosing.  No dying experience is necessary!  Please be sure to wear old clothes, close toe shoes, and an apron.  We will be working outside. This workshop is perfect for the individual who would like to create custom colors on fabrics.  Supplies provided in workshop
